  6. I think the organisers were caught out last year with the severe weather as it was obvious for everyone to see they made no plans to combat the wet and muddy conditions. As mentioned previously the muddy conditions on the Sat night and all day Sunday were really dangerous. God help you if you want to walk from one stage to another it was taking forever. This also has a knock on effect on the toilets as they couldnt be emptied as the trucks cannot get into Weston Park due to the mud.

    Also the Monday morning was a complete shambles. I stayed in the Camper van field there were 100s of vehichles getting stuck in the mud yet they only had one tractor to tow them all out, we had to wait over 4 hours to be pulled out of the mud. There was another tractor on hand from a local farm but he was charging £20 a time to pull people out of the mud and you had to chase him around the field to get his help!!

    The year before the organisation was excellent, plenty of stewards and the walkways were nowhere near as bad, last year I got the feeling that they just didnt give a shit about those attending as they already had our money.

    I will be going to V this year as I think its the best weekend of the year but if the conditions dont improve I will seriously consider not going next year!
